Armada (Towkay - Dance In Time) was a typically courageous second to the current Hong Kong superstar Good Ba Ba in Sunday's Group One Champions Mile at Sha Tin. Good Ba Ba's subsequent consideration by international handicapping authorities for elevation to join Weekend Hustler at the top of the International Milers Classification puts Armada's performance and rating in real perspective. That was the gross result for our three yearlings at this week's Sydney Easter Yearling Select Sale. The Zabeel - Rites of Spring colt that generated a great deal of interest from all the major players during inspections was a $500,000 purchase by Anthony Cummings. The Savabeel - Steluta colt on behalf of Ricky Savory, equaled the top price paid for a Savabeel yearling at auction to date, going to DGR Thoroughbreds for $300,000. Sydney Sale Lot 397 Get's Pedigree Upgrade The pedigree of our Savabeel- Steluta colt, lot 397 at the Inglis Yearling Sale in Sydney on 20 April, received an upgrade with the impressive win of Pinnacles (Fuji Kiseki-Galroof) at Flemington on Saturday.
